When I hit the back button (on my Mac at home or work and on my Samsung cell phone), the screen goes to the top and I have to hit back again to really move back to the previous screen. Since I tend to search the forums by using the "unread posts since last visit," I use the back button a lot to visit different threads.
While it is a little bit annoying, it's certainly not the end of the world. But, back should mean back, not up. And, there's already a "Go Up" button at the bottom of every screen. Is anyone else getting this?

This can occur when you use the search function, which takes you to a specific message by means of a bookmark on the page (if there's a # sign in the URL, anything that follows it is a bookmark reference). For some browsers, a jump to a bookmark is considered a discrete navigation step, even if it's done at the same time as navigating to a page. The "back" button steps you backwards through navigation steps, not pages. So, if you have navigated to a bookmark, clicking "back" takes you to the top of the page, not to the previous page.
